That represents an increase of $46 million from the driller’s initial budget of $140 million. The northern section of the Corentyne Block is adjacent to the prolific Stabroek Block and believed to share that block’s petroleum fairway which bodes well for further discoveries.
These latest developments indicate that Guyana’s oil boom will see the country become a major oil producer in Latin America, that will one day, the region’s leading petroleum producer. To ensure that the former British colony’s oil industry keeps growing at an impressive pace Georgetown is focused on building out the required infrastructure to support the petroleum industry.
